‘I’ve Worked Long and Hard to get Where I am Today’, Lies Attractive Business Woman

INDIANAPOLIS – Stunning local business woman Elizabeth Snowden today insisted that her successful career and blossoming lifestyle were the result of hard work and dogged persistence: a lie she has maintained now for over four years.

Snowden, who is current vice president of Mulgrove-Snowden Insurance Ltd, incorrectly stated that ever since she first entered the company’s doors dressed in a tight fitting red uniform, she has always been required to give her best in order to climb the company ladder.

“I am very much a career woman”, lied the 35-year-old Friday. “Getting to where I am today took a lot of dedication and not to mention late nights, but it was all worth it. I am just so thankful that Andrew (company president) recognized the hard worker in me during my interview.”

When asked for comment, Andrew Mulligan, who has presided over company affairs since 2002, described his second-in-command as “a great little thing to have around the office” and “a very accommodating young lady.”

“Elizabeth is a constant source of morale for the upper management team”, he said. “Gary from human resources has nothing but praise for her, and I can’t tell you how many times she’s put in a late shift in my office. Very dedicated woman.”

According to reports, it took Snowden just a matter of weeks before working her way up to the position of vice president, a promotion which raised many eyebrows at the time. “We had to show her the ropes when she first started but, take it from me, she’s been tugging on them ever since,” concluded Mulligan.
